GeForce RTX 3070 vs Radeon RX 570

We compared two Desktop platform GPUs: 8GB VRAM GeForce RTX 3070 and 4GB VRAM Radeon RX 570 to see which GPU has better performance in key specifications, benchmark tests, power consumption, etc.

Main Differences

GeForce RTX 3070 's Advantages
Released 3 years and 5 months late
Boost Clock has increased by 39% (1725MHz vs 1244MHz)
More VRAM (8GB vs 4GB)
Larger VRAM bandwidth (448.0GB/s vs 224.0GB/s)
3840 additional rendering cores
Radeon RX 570 's Advantages
Lower TDP (150W vs 220W)
